Investments in Russia. Opportunity?

Everybody is cutting ties with Russia due to their invasion. In my opinion, at the end, the invasion will stop and in 1-5 years or so Russia will get involved again in the global economy.

The fall of the ruble and the exit of some western businesses from the country could create the same scenario as the fall of the Soviet Union which oppened opportunities to invest into assets which later the western investors will aim to buy. So now we also have a variety of cheap assets and people who sell at a discount to prevent bankruptcies.

What's your view? Do you see the current situation of Russia as an opportunity?

Of course, it's even more riskier now due to fact that Russia doesn't need to keep face as a "democratic" country offering enough protection to foreign businesses and investments (although, the greater the risk - the greater the reward).


 

Have been thinking about this as well - more from the basis of who could buy these assets. Too soon IMO. Intelligence is saying this could take decades. Don't think Russia can afford to wait that long, but their sole decision-maker clearly isn't too rational.

I think the sanctions on both sides make it impossible for western companies to realize any profits from a sale, so many of these operations will just be wrapped up/written down to zero rather than sold. Also don't think Russia will be too friendly to foreign money trying to buy the smoldering remains unless you are a Chinese or Belarusian citizen.
